Based off a 1971 Collegiate frame, this "Monster Ray" is built with all Schwinn parts, and painted Schwinn 'Campus Green' candy. I built this for MBBO2 and took 3rd place.

Although 'used', this bike only has maybe 20 miles on it since being completed. It's been mainly a garage queen, which explains the bumps in the paint. (pictured) That also explains the dust that you'll want to clean off to really bring out the polish.
The seat is a brand new 'Pete Seat', with his updated Campus Green material. (more true to the original) I'm 6'4", and the seat is set for a comfortable height for me. My 6' son also rides it well at this height. Taller and shorter riders will find plenty of adjustment room.
